National Geographic Adventure's online magazine has announced its Readers' Choice Adventurers of the Year. Who says your vote doesn't count? With more than 20,000 readers voting, it turned out to be a tie between two special people. Explorer-engineer Albert Yu-Min Lin was chosen for organizing a high-risk expedition to search for Ghenghis Khan's lost tomb in Mongolia's "Forbidden Zone." Wounded Iraq war veteran Marc Hoffmeister led a team of soldiers, many with missing limbs, on an expedition up Denali's dangerous West Buttress route.
